Understanding the IELTS Test Format


Before diving into practice tests, it is essential to comprehend the format of the IELTS. The test includes 4 primary segments:

  1. Listening: 30 minutes
  2. Reading: 60 minutes
  3. Composing: 60 minutes
  4. Speaking: 11-14 minutes

The Listening, Reading, and Writing areas are finished on the same day, while the Speaking test may be arranged approximately a week before or after the other sections.

Importance of Practice Tests


Practice tests are vital in preparing for the IELTS. They assist acquaint prospects with the structure, types of questions, and timing of the real test. Additionally, they provide insights into individual strengths and weaknesses and help establish test-taking methods.

Benefits of Taking IELTS Practice Tests

  1. Orientation: Understand the test format and question types.
  2. Time Management: Learn to manage time successfully for each area.
  3. Score Estimation: Gauge potential band scores and areas that require enhancement.
  4. Stress Reduction: Reduce anxiety by mimicing the real test environment.

FAQ Section


1. The length of time does it require to get ready for the IELTS?

Preparation time differs by individual, however a general suggestion is 6— 8 weeks of targeted study.

2. Can I retake the IELTS if I'm not satisfied with my score?

Yes, prospects can retake the IELTS as lot of times as they want, but it's essential to surpass weak points before retaking.

3. Are IELTS practice tests accurate in forecasting actual scores?

While practice tests can provide a good indication of efficiency, actual test ratings can differ based on various factors, consisting of test day conditions and stress levels.

4. Where can I find genuine IELTS practice products?

Genuine IELTS practice products can be found on the main IELTS site, the British Council, and numerous authorized IELTS preparation books.

5. Is there any difference between Academic and General Training IELTS?

Yes, the Academic IELTS is created for those seeking college, while the General Training IELTS focuses on standard English abilities required in daily life and work.
